Optimal Test Suite Generation for Modified Condition Decision Coverage Using SAT Solving
Contributo in Atti di convegno
Data di Pubblicazione:
2018
Citazione:
(2018). Optimal Test Suite Generation for Modified Condition Decision Coverage Using SAT Solving . Retrieved from http://hdl.handle.net/10446/131427
Abstract:
Boolean expressions occur frequently in descriptions of computer systems, but they tend to be complex and error-prone in complex systems. The modified condition decision coverage (MCDC) criterion in system testing is an important testing technique for Boolean expression, as its usage mandated by safety standards such as DO-178 [1] (avionics) and ISO26262 [2] (automotive). In this paper, we develop an algorithm to generate optimal MCDC test suites for Boolean expressions. Our algorithm is based on SAT solving and generates minimal MCDC test suites. Experiments on a real-world avionics system confirm that the technique can construct minimal MCDC test suites within reasonable times, and improves significantly upon prior techniques.
Tipologia CRIS:
1.4.01 Contributi in atti di convegno - Conference presentations
Elenco autori:
Kitamura, Takashi; Maissonneuve, Quentin; Choi, Eun-Hye; Artho, Cyrille; Gargantini, Angelo Michele
Link alla scheda completa:
Titolo del libro:
Computer Safety, Reliability, and Security. 37th International Conference, SAFECOMP 2018, Västerås, Sweden, September 19-21, 2018, Proceedings
Pubblicato in: